I am looking for information relative to the proper way to connect and disconnect rear implements from the rear factory quick connect couplers that came with my Kubota M5700 tractor. The factory couplers do not have collars on them that you would slide in order to connect an implement. After doing some research it appears that my couplers are hydraulic assist couplers. I would like to know the proper way to connect and disconnect implements from these two hydraulic assist couplers. Do I need to shut the motor off and rotate the hydraulic joy stick in different directions in order to bleed off the hydraulic pressure from the system prior to connecting an implement? What do I need to do in order to disconnect an implement? Attached are pictures of the factory hydraulic assist quick connect couplers. Any help would be appreciated.

I don't know if yours operate the same as on my M9540, but to disconnect them I just give them a good pull and they pop out. Luckily they operate that way as I forgot to disconnect them one time and they just popped out - I remembered them just as I saw them being pulled out from the female quick disconnects!
